Episode 025: Tiffany Speax - self-discovery, resilience, legacy
Sunday Feb 02, 2025
Sunday Feb 02, 2025
Welcome to Episode 25 of the LilyList Podcast, where our goal is to be a handbook for the living. This week, we sit down with Tiffany Speax, a storyteller, creator, and resilient spirit who has worn many hats—filmmaker, educator, mother, and community leader. Tiffany shares an honest and compelling journey through her childhood in North Carolina, her career in TV and film production, the challenges of balancing creative ambitions with family life, and ultimately, finding herself again.
This conversation is filled with raw insights, hard-earned wisdom, and an inspiring perspective on self-discovery and legacy. If you’ve ever struggled with identity, expectations, or the weight of responsibility, this episode is for you.
Here are some highlights that you can look forward to in this episode:
1. From Small-Town Roots to Big Dreams – Growing up in Kenston and Greensboro, and how her childhood shaped her drive and independence.
2. Navigating Career, Creativity & Family – How she found her passion for film and TV production, while managing the expectations of marriage and motherhood.
3. Breaking Free from Expectations – The realization that trying to "do it all" can lead to burnout and learning to prioritize herself.
4. The Power of Legacy – Teaching her children the importance of integrity, financial literacy, and community impact.
5. What Comes Next? – Looking ahead to life beyond caregiving, embracing new challenges, and rediscovering who she is beyond the roles she has played.

Episode 024: Laura Jane Vincent - creativity, community, legacy
Monday Jan 20, 2025
Monday Jan 20, 2025
This week, we’re thrilled to sit down with Laura Jane Vincent, an accomplished musician, songwriter, and creative force, to dive into the stories that shaped her artistry and the unique journey she's undertaken in the music world. From her early days in rural North Carolina to launching her own record label and mentoring other artists, Laura Jane shares heartfelt insights into the power of music, community, and legacy.
In this episode, we explore how Laura Jane’s upbringing shaped her artistic expression, the lessons she’s learned from touring and managing a music career, and her commitment to fostering a supportive creative ecosystem for musicians. Whether you’re an artist, a fan, or simply someone who appreciates the impact of storytelling, this conversation offers inspiration, laughter, and so much wisdom.

Here are some highlights that you can look forward to in this episode:
1. Roots in Rural North Carolina: Laura Jane reflects on her childhood in Hoke County, a place that nurtured her creativity and set the stage for her love of music.
2. Journey into Music: Hear about her first guitar at age 13, early open mic nights, and the influences that shaped her passion for songwriting and performance.
3. Lessons from Touring: Laura Jane discusses the highs and lows of independent touring, from building confidence on stage to learning the importance of connecting with fans.
4. Building a Legacy: Discover how Laura Jane started her record label, Streetplace Records, and why she’s passionate about supporting and uplifting fellow musicians.
5. Reflections on Community: She shares her belief in the importance of collaboration, fostering a vibrant music scene, and how her vision for the future ties into her sense of legacy.

Episode 023: JV Hilliard - publishing, legacy, inspiration
Saturday Jan 04, 2025
Saturday Jan 04, 2025
We're thrilled to be joined by JV Hilliard, a best-selling author known for his epic and dark fantasy novels, including The Warminster Saga. From his early inspirations shaped by family and Dungeons & Dragons to navigating the complexities of the publishing world, JV shares his creative journey, insights on storytelling, and thoughts on leaving a lasting legacy. Whether you’re a fantasy enthusiast, a writer, or simply someone fascinated by the art of moving from government to creative endeavors, this episode has something for you.

Here are some highlights that you can look forward to from today’s episode:
1. The Origins of a Storyteller: JV Hilliard reflects on growing up in a close-knit, blue-collar family in Pittsburgh, where his uncle, a quadriplegic Marine and writer, inspired his love for storytelling and fantasy.
2. The Influence of Dungeons & Dragons: Discover how decades of gameplay and serving as a Dungeon Master shaped JV’s narrative skills and became the foundation for his novels.
3. From Politics to Fantasy: JV shares his transition from a high-pressure career in defense lobbying to becoming a full-time fantasy author during the COVID-19 pandemic.
4. Navigating the Publishing World: Learn about JV’s unconventional path to publication, the role of developmental editors, and the challenges of creating a multi-book series.
5. Building a Legacy Through Creativity: JV opens up about his aspirations for his work to endure beyond his lifetime, emphasizing the immortal nature of storytelling.

Episode 021: Thomas Brown - growth, self-awareness, connection
Sunday Dec 22, 2024
Sunday Dec 22, 2024
In this episode, we connect with Thomas Brown—a writer, cyclist, and mental health advocate whose journey of loss, self-awareness, and resilience has shaped an extraordinary perspective on life. Thomas shares how personal trauma, including the loss of his brother to suicide, set him on a transformative path of emotional growth, creative exploration, and impactful action. From walking across the country to riding 7,000 miles for suicide awareness, Thomas reveals the lessons learned, the importance of self-awareness, and his inspiring vision for leaving a meaningful legacy.
Tune in as we explore his profound insights on emotional wellness, the complexities of codependency, and the healing power of storytelling.

Here are some highlights that you can look forward to from today’s episode:
1. Embracing Self-Awareness: Thomas discusses how therapy helped him confront his codependency and emotional struggles, ultimately transforming his life.
2. A 7,000-Mile Journey for Suicide Awareness: The story of how a cross-country bike ride became a platform for healing and connection with others who had experienced loss.
3. Lessons from Trauma: Why it’s crucial to grow from grief rather than becoming defined by it, as shared through Thomas’s journey.
4. The Role of Creativity in Healing: Thomas’s perspective on how art, storytelling, and creating meaningful work play a vital role in personal transformation.
5. Legacy through Awareness: His vision for creating a curriculum to foster self-awareness, emotional intelligence, and compassion from a young age.

Episode 020: Nancy Dillingham - transformation, creativity, community
Saturday Dec 07, 2024
Saturday Dec 07, 2024
In this inspiring conversation, we catch up with Nancy Dillingham, whose journey from a successful corporate career to becoming a passionate glass artist and business owner is a testament to her resilience, creativity, and self-discovery. Nancy shares how she found her artistic voice later in life, built a thriving studio—Glass Arts Collective—and the lessons she learned along the way.
This episode is packed with wisdom about redefining creativity, embracing second acts, and making a meaningful impact through art and community. Whether you're looking to make a career shift, reignite your creativity, or simply hear a heartfelt story of transformation, this episode has something for you.

Here are some highlights that you can look forward to from today’s episode:
1. From Corporate to Creative: Nancy’s transition from a corporate career in technology to running a glass art studio and rediscovering her creative potential.
2. Building the Glass Arts Collective: How Nancy launched her studio just before the pandemic and turned challenges into opportunities to grow and serve her community.
3. The Therapeutic Power of Art: The mental health benefits of working with fused glass and how art can be a calming and restorative escape for individuals.
4. Nurturing Creativity in Others: Nancy’s work with local artists to showcase their creations and provide opportunities for them to shine through her studio and gift shop.
5. Lessons in Life and Legacy: Insights from Nancy’s journey about perseverance, community impact, and building a life of purpose that leaves a lasting mark.
Nancy’s story reminds us that it’s never too late to discover new passions, embrace change, and make a positive difference in the lives of others. Dive in to hear her incredible journey!

Episode 019: Suzanne Goodell - courage, reflection, gratitude
Saturday Nov 30, 2024
Saturday Nov 30, 2024
Welcome to this special release of the LilyList Podcast. In this episode, we honor the life and legacy of Suzanne Goodell, who passed away on November 1, 2024. Suzanne was a woman of grace, resilience, and purpose, whose journey through life was marked by a deep commitment to family, community, and personal growth. In this moving conversation, Suzanne reflects on her experiences—from a rich career in healthcare administration, a commitment to raising a wonderful family, and her courageous battle with cancer.
More than just an interview, this episode is a tribute to Suzanne’s legacy and the values she held dear. It’s a heartfelt reminder of the importance of living with intention, creating lasting connections, and finding joy even in life’s most challenging moments.

Highlights from our conversation:
1. A Legacy of Education and Resilience: Suzanne’s upbringing, the influence of her parents, and how those values shaped her approach to education and life.
2. A Life of Service and Advocacy: Her impactful career in healthcare administration and advocacy work, including her time with Planned Parenthood and Blueprint for Excellence.
3. Navigating Family and Career: Balancing her professional ambitions with raising three children and building a life with her husband, Jim.
4. Facing Cancer with Grace and Purpose: Suzanne’s candid reflections on her health journey, the importance of living intentionally, and her plans to leave a meaningful legacy.
5. The Celebration of Life: Suzanne’s unique vision for her celebration of life, blending her love of community and cherished traditions, like her collection of “Granny China.”

Episode 018: Cathy Nesbitt - independence, discovery, and joy
Saturday Nov 23, 2024
Saturday Nov 23, 2024
In Episode 18 of the LilyList Podcast, we dive deep into personal journeys, impactful life choices, and the legacies we create along the way. Our guest is Cathy Nesbitt, a vibrant entrepreneur and educator whose passion for sustainability, laughter, and mindfulness has shaped a life full of meaningful contributions. From her early love of nature to pioneering worm composting and becoming an advocate for laughter yoga, Cathy’s story is one of resilience, discovery, and joy. In this episode, we’ll explore how she turned challenges into opportunities and developed practices that enrich not only her life but also the lives of others.
To learn more about Cathy and her work, visit https://www.cathysclub.com/
Here are five highlights from today’s conversation:
- Finding Inspiration in Childhood: How Cathy’s early experiences with family dynamics and camping shaped her love of nature and resilience.
- The Worm Business: Cathy’s journey to launching a worm composting business and the surprising challenges of changing perceptions about worms.
- Discovering Laughter Yoga: The pivotal moment that led Cathy to laughter yoga and how it transformed her perspective on stress and joy.
- Creating a Lasting Legacy: Cathy’s thoughts on legacy, from environmental advocacy to inspiring others to live fully and intentionally.
- Practical Tips for Mindfulness: Simple, effective strategies Kathy uses to start and end her day with gratitude and balance.
